Hi everyone,

I managed to get this coin for a bargain price at the Basel coin show yesterday. I am a bit puzzled though. When looking in Helvetica's xls spreadsheet and on acsearch I can't find this type for Constantine II.

The closest I can find is an unlisted RIC VII Rome 173 variety with no doors or one with doors open. I can't find any with doors closed for him. Is this coin unlisted or am I missing something somewhere?

Constantine II
Laureate, draped cuirassed bust right, CONSTANTINVS IVN NOB C
Campgate, 6 layers, 3 turrets, no star, P in left field, R in right field, RP in exe. VIRTV-S AVGG
19mm, 2.7g

Any ideas?

Yes, it is an unlisted workshop. RIC notes S,T, and Q for this number. No, the mintmark does not change the RIC number.

RIC 193 does have open doors, but four turrets.
